It was fffreezing today! There was no white stuff fortunately, so it could have been worse! Ruth took Scarlet off to the Vets to be speyed first thing, and the boys & girls enjoyed sand run playtime. We have started Jet on a special diet, I think he has a food intolerance or sensitivity so we are taking the "elimination" approach to find out what it is. I am quite excited as I finally get to put my Canine Nutrition qualification to use!He spent some time in the office this morning and he seemed a lot happier to have company, I took some photos which I will pop on the Facebook page later, and of course one of them is now my screensaver. Hope we can sort his diet out and get that tummy settled. Quite quiet for visitors, although ex resident Wolfy brought his Mum & Dad along so he could have his nails clipped. They say he is an absolute treasure and they love him to bits. We tried little Miss Genie with the cats and she did very well which is great news. Josie has recovered well from her spey yesterday and is bouncy and happy. When I went to get her & Daisy from their kennel for dinner this afternoon, they were both upside down with their legs on the air!! It seemed a shame to disturb them, but the mention of "dinner" soon had them the right way up!! Thanks to our Friday afternoon walkers who took the dogs for a nice long walk - everyone nicely wrapped up against the cold. Ruth collected Scarlet from the Vet this afternoon and has taken her home for a sleepover. We have left the doggies all snuggly in their kennels tonight, underbed heating on and radiators on in the blocks - it is much warmer than my house and I am seriously thinking of moving in!! As it is Friday it is of course time for a glass or two of wine, and a wish for forever sofas for our beautiful boys & girls. We are scattering the lovely Peggy's ashes in the memorial garden tomorrow at 1.30pm - please do join us if you can. Have a good weekend one and all - and keep warm. Angie x

Florence saw Katie the animal physio/canine masseur today. She thinks the limp is due to cruciate ligament damage. We have excercises, can only do slow, short lead walks (no worries there from my point of view!) and plenty of resting - no problem for Florence there. We’ll see her again in 10 days. She was wonderful and Florence and SFFs Coco and Maud all demanded her attention. Fingers crossed this works for Florence. Xx
